NAME
Graphics::ColorNames::IE - MS Internet Explorer color names and equivalent RGB values
SYNOPSIS
require Graphics::ColorNames::IE; $NameTable = Graphics::ColorNames::IE->NamesRgbTable(); $RgbBlack = $NameTable->{black};
DESCRIPTION
This module defines color names and their associated RGB values recognized by Microsoft Internet Explorer. NOTE Although Microsoft calls them "X11 color names", some of them are not identical to the definitions in the X Specification.
